Skin Care Packaging That Sells: Function & Appeal
Effective skincare vessels isn't just about appearing appealing; it’s a essential marriage of practicality and aesthetic appeal. Consumers desire products that are simple to use and safeguard the fragile mixtures inside. Think innovative dispensers like airless pumps which preserve ingredient strength, or recyclable materials that showcase a company's dedication to environmentalism. Beyond that, careful design – including color palettes that imply the desired feelings and font choices that shows the brand’s character – will substantially affect purchase choices.
Consider these key factors:
- Protection of ingredients from exposure, light, and impairment.
- User-friendly delivery methods.
- Recyclable resource choice.
- Brand identity and communication.
- Total aesthetic appeal.
